Red Hat GPS (Global Professional Service )Department Mission:
* Deliver a full range of open source consulting services, from open source advisory, to implementation and optimization, to migration.
* Help the customer make the right architectural decisions from the start, reduce risk and accelerate time to project completion.
* Make the most of the customer IT resources, attack the customer backlog of projects, and maximize the value of the customer investment.
Position Summary: The Linux Consultant leads the on-site delivery and implementation of products and offerings from the GPS organization of Red Hat.
A highly respected and valued member of the Services team, the Consultant will have a diverse and deep understanding of enterprise Open Source and Linux usage, and experience applying those technologies appropriately.
A Consultant is expected to have superb technical and communication skills, facilitating successful delivery of projects such as: providing reference architectures, proofs of concept, benchmarks, training sessions, designs, automation programs or scripts, performance enhancements, documentation, product patches, and/or other artifacts as needed.
The Consultant's ability to master new technologies coupled with Red Hat's unparalleled training programs keep the Consultant in the leading edge of Red Hat's evolving technologies and allow the Consultant to advance their technical leadership.
Requirements:
* Excellent technical skills in Unix or Linux system configuration and administration that includes some or all of these areas: networking, security, kernel modules, open source and proprietary software tools for monitoring and management, file systems, SAN storage, LDAP integration, Linux kernel and module compilations, RPM packages creation and deployment, authoring programs using scripting languages (e.g. bash, ksh, python, perl), high availability clusters and cluster file systems (install, configure, tune, test, administer).
* Demonstrated experience desired with development tools (GCC, various IDEs, CVS, Rational Suite), source version control tools and source code repositories, and relational databases.
* Excellent communication and interpersonal skills. Demonstrated experience communicating value, progress, and metrics (status) of key projects to required stakeholders and diverse audiences (technical and business).
* Red Hat Certified Engineer (RHCE) or ability to complete within 30 days of hire.
* Ability to constantly learn about new technologies and apply those concepts to customers needs.
* Ability to work as part of a geographically dispersed team.
* Excellent oral and written communication skills in English and Mandarin.
Desired Skills
* At least 5+ years experience with Linux in a system administration or system programming role.
* Advanced knowledge of Unix or Linux database administration and tuning.
* Advanced knowledge of Linux kernel internals, including performance tuning experience.
* Advanced knowledge of enterprise security solution.
* Experienced implementing Virtualization technologies in an enterprise setting.
* Experienced with Red Hat layer product (Cluster suite, Satellite Server, IPA etc)
* Knowledgeable on Open Source technologies and the Open Source Community.
* Good Project management skill.
